About HSBC Money Market Fund Direct Growth

The HSBC Money Market Fund Direct Growth is a money market fund managed by HSBC Mutual Fund. It is a direct plan, which means that there are no brokerage fees involved when you invest in the fund. Money market funds invest in short-term debt securities, such as treasury bills and commercial paper. These securities have a low risk of default and offer a low return. The HSBC Money Market Fund Direct Growth invests in a diversified portfolio of money market instruments. The fund aims to generate income by investing in these securities.

Investment Objectives of the Scheme

The investment objective of the HSBC Money Market Fund Direct Growth is to generate income by investing in a diversified portfolio of money market instruments. The fund will invest at least 99% of its assets in money market instruments.

Is This Scheme Right for Me?

The HSBC Money Market Fund Direct Growth is a good option for investors who are looking for preservation of capital and regular income. The fund offers a very low risk of capital loss and can provide a steady stream of income. However, the fund does not offer the potential for high returns. The fund's investment objective is to generate income, not capital appreciation.

What is today's NAV of HSBC Money Market Fund?

NAV, or Net Asset Value, is the price of a single unit of a mutual fund. It is calculated by dividing the current value of holdings held by the mutual fund scheme at the end of the day by the total number of units issued. The NAV changes every day. The NAV of HSBC Money Market Fund May 07 2024 is 25.3824

What is the AUM of HSBC Money Market Fund?

Short for Asset Under Management, AUM means the total assets held by a mutual fund scheme. The AUM of the fund changes every day based on the fluctuation in the price of the underlying assets. Fund houses don't update AUM on a daily basis. They only update it at the end of the month and release it within a few days of the following month. The AUM of HSBC Money Market Fund is 1100.26 crore.

What is the expense ratio of HSBC Money Market Fund?

The expense ratio is the annual charges you pay to the mutual fund house for managing your investments. It is a percentage of Assets Under Management. It is deducted from the fund’s returns. The expense ratio of HSBC Money Market Fund is 0.25%
